outside is a noun but away is not a noun.

outside and away both are adjectives.

outside and away both are adverbs.

Word NounAdjectiveVerbAdverb
outside Yes Yes No Yes
away No Yes No Yes
As adjectives, outside and away are synonyms defined as:
  • outside and away: (of a baseball pitch) on the far side of home plate from the batter
